Madison, N.J. — Spurred by a 15-2 second half run, Drew University topped Stevens Tech, 69-50, in Madison. Leading by five at the half, the Rangers, led by Melissa Kraft, outscored the Ducks 36-22 in the second period to improve to 5-2 on the season. The Ducks had three players reach double figures in scoring but fell to 3-4.LAND Stevens Ducks

Courtney Cunningham sank a jumper and a three pointer surrounding a steal by Maggie Marquis to spark the Rangers’ spurt after the Ducks had cut the lead to single digits. Pam Kalakec, who dropped in 12 on the night, hit a pair of free throws and a lay-up and Melissa Kraft finished off the run with back-to-back three pointers to give Drew a commanding 65-43 advantage. Kraft led all scorers with 23, 16 in the second half, while Cunningham finished with 17.
For Stevens, Dora Enright led the team 15 points and 11 boards. Jean Matusiak scored 13 and Jenna Gambino added 11. The Ducks cut the lead to as little as two points in the second half, but could not overcome hot shooting by the Rangers, who hit 6 of 12 from three point in the final period.
The Rangers return to action next Tuesday as they travel to face William Paterson. The Ducks will face Mount Saint Vincent of Friday.
